Transaction 3e32e646429d738944952406b9b17f1e0902c02afbb5a33082d46289c4140a53
1 Input
1 Output
-
3e32e646429d738944952406b9b17f1e0902c02afbb5a33082d46289c4140a53:0
- value
- 24593420
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 03eec62cdf51e1f1e93854fb4c14d6db0a080448 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Mo4tks4kdz2ua1NGe77Pvcr9jFAqLu34